[RAMBLE]: Ramble is a conversational AI assistant that allows users to have natural conversations on any topic. It is designed to be helpful, harmless, and honest.

Personal Video Database: Personal Video Database is a software to catalog and organize your personal video collection. It allows you to keep track of video files, add metadata like descriptions and tags, automatically identify file info, and search through your library.
